Handover note for the warehouse shift lead: the two Veylance prototype controller units go to Harrowick Test Labs on Wednesday's dedicated run. Both are in the padded grey cases with anti-static liners — do not repack. Osric from engineering added desiccant packs this morning; leave those in place. Weight and case numbers are on the shift log. Keep the cases in the locked staging room until pickup. The courier from Brindlepath Freight will expect the exchange phrase given below.

handover note for tawep-kahof: the tammir silwyn courier leaves the druox ralael kelys drumir sormir olidor julmir sorael ledger at gate 4573 under passcode 562512

Subject: DR drill for Pixeltrim CLI — action needed

Hello plugin authors,

As part of Saturday's disaster-recovery drill, we will restore the Pixeltrim batch image-resizing CLI from cold backups and re-sign all third-party plugin manifests. Please verify your plugins load against the restored registry and report any checksum mismatches within 24 hours. To unlock the restored signing store during the drill, use the recovery passphrase below.

recovery phrase for tafop-fawep: zorwyn-ulaox

Step 4: Partition the orders table by month. Heads up — Quillbase locks the parent table briefly, so run this off-peak. Old rows stay in the default partition until backfill finishes; that's fine. Before kicking it off, double-check the partitioner settings, which are shown below.

settings of tahop-tajof:
QUENWYN_PIN=9469
QUENWYN_METRICS_HOST=metrics.quenwyn.lumicworks.internal
QUENWYN_LOG_LEVEL=error
QUENWYN_TENANT=kasdor